Common Pitfalls to Avoid

  1. Over-acting the ghost: The girl should not float or speak in a whispery ghost voice. She should be terrifyingly normal.
  2. Rushing the ending: Hold the silence for 5 full seconds after the pinafore is discovered.
  3. Forgetting the pinafore itself: The costume is a character. It must look antique, starched, and slightly too large for the girl.
